Latest Patents

Paul Pawlak holds a patent for a "Method and apparatus for bonding pairs of mold shells into molds." This apparatus is designed to bond a pair of mold shells by applying adhesive and pressing them together. The system includes a first workstation for adhesive application and a second workstation equipped with a press for joining the shells. The design features a motor-driven drip tray to prevent adhesive spillage, ensuring a clean and efficient operation. This patent highlights his commitment to improving manufacturing techniques.
